9C: Sea Eagle Safari in Lofoten

The area surrounding Trollfjord is the realm of the mighty sea eagle. This excursion takes you into the narrow fjord whilst seeing an excellent number of sea eagles.

Disembarking, you board a smaller vessel and sail into the Trollfjord. After passing through a narrow sound surrounded by steep mountains, the sea eagle safari begins. Enjoy a close view of these rare and beautiful birds while they fly around the boat, trying to get their share of the fish that the guide will throw to them. You will get really close to nature and the elements - and will have lots of fantastic photo opportunities. Warmed by a hot beverage and some biscuits, you set course for Svolvær to rejoin the ship.
